Re: Mailbeez After Sales Modules
Just wondering if anyone else has noticed the review reminder is only sending 1 email! The last few times I have run the module it looks to run fine but only sends out 1 email.
This is after upgrading to the latest version.
For example ran it a few minutes ago, should have sent out 35 emails, and ran it on 10/19 should have sent out 26.
Any ideas why???

Re: Mailbeez After Sales Modules
Please check if both your "send copy to" and "send simulation to" email addresses are valid. depending on your settings the mail service might stop if these are not valid, which then causes that only 1 email is send per run (the copy is send after the "real email")
